Output 12b4029ba69af77995822cf23e753f981c32f7b4adf0ba369da5a13a40bae5f2:2

value
66568600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0e3293615bd935d872a90bf244c384453fd039a2 OP_EQUAL
address
32z5yHpv2QrtppfLj2Yg3sBLgnj9qkdKtp
transaction
12b4029ba69af77995822cf23e753f981c32f7b4adf0ba369da5a13a40bae5f2
spent
true